Why Stainless Steel Ball Check Valve for High Purity

 

  • Corrosion Resistance: Stainless steel, especially grades like 316, is highly resistant to corrosion from chemicals, solvents, and cleaning agents used in high-purity processes. This resistance ensures the stainless steel ball check valve doesn’t degrade or leach particles into the media, keeping it pure and uncontaminated.
  • Smooth, Non-Porous Surfaces: The precision-machined surfaces of a stainless steel ball check valve leave no room for bacteria, residue, or particles to hide. This is critical in industries like food processing and pharmaceuticals, where thorough cleaning (often with high-pressure steam or harsh sanitizers) is required to maintain sterility.
  • Durability Under Stress: High-purity applications often involve high temperatures, pressure, or frequent cycling. Stainless steel’s strength allows the 2 inch ball check valve and larger models to withstand these conditions without warping or failing, ensuring consistent performance over time.

 

Double Ball Check Valve in Critical Systems

 

  • Enhanced Backflow Prevention: A double ball check valve features two ball-and-seat mechanisms instead of one, providing an extra layer of protection against backflow. This is invaluable in high-purity systems where even a tiny reverse flow could introduce contaminants—for example, in pharmaceutical production lines where cross-contamination between batches must be avoided.
  • Reduced Pressure Drop: Despite having two checks, well-designed double ball check valve models minimize pressure drop, ensuring media flows smoothly through the system. This is important in semiconductor manufacturing, where precise flow rates are needed to maintain uniform processing of wafers.
  • Versatility in Sizing: From small-diameter valves for laboratory use to larger 2 inch ball check valve options for industrial pipelines, double ball designs are available in various sizes. This flexibility makes them suitable for everything from microfluidic systems to large-scale food and beverage processing lines.

Features to Look for in Stainless Steel Ball Check Valve

 

  • Precision Sealing: A tight seal between the ball and seat is non-negotiable in high-purity applications. Look for stainless steel ball check valve models with lapped or polished seats, ensuring a leak-free closure that prevents backflow and contamination.
  • Easy Maintenance: Valves in high-purity systems need frequent inspection and cleaning. Choose designs that are easy to disassemble, with minimal crevices or components that trap residue. This is especially true for double ball check valve models, where both balls and seats must be accessible for thorough cleaning.
  • Compatibility with Clean-in-Place (CIP) Systems: Many high-purity facilities use CIP systems to sanitize equipment without disassembly. A stainless steel ball check valve should withstand the high temperatures, pressures, and chemicals of CIP processes, maintaining its integrity and performance.

 

Stainless Steel Ball Check Valve FAQS

 

Can a Stainless Steel Ball Check Valve Be Used with Both Liquid and Gas Media?

 

Yes, stainless steel ball check valve models work well with both liquids and gases in high-purity applications. Their design ensures smooth flow and tight sealing regardless of media type, making them versatile for industries like aerospace (gas systems) and pharmaceuticals (liquid solutions).

 

What Makes Double Ball Check Valve Better Than Single Ball for High Purity?

 

A double ball check valve offers an extra barrier against backflow, reducing the risk of contamination in critical systems. This added protection is especially valuable in industries like semiconductor manufacturing, where even minor backflow can ruin expensive processes.

 

What Size 2 Inch Ball Check Valve Is Best for Laboratory Applications?

 

While 2 inch ball check valve models are common in industrial settings, laboratory high-purity applications often use smaller sizes (e.g., ½ inch or ¾ inch). However, 2-inch valves work well in larger lab-scale processes, such as pilot production lines for pharmaceuticals.

 

How Often Should a Stainless Steel Ball Check Valve Be Inspected in High-Purity Systems?

 

In high-purity applications, stainless steel ball check valve should be inspected monthly for signs of wear, leaks, or contamination. More frequent checks (weekly) are recommended in continuous processes, like food production lines, to ensure consistent performance.
